25/04/2018· Heap leaching can take anything from a couple of months to several years. In the case of gold recovery, heap leaching generally requires 60 to 90 days to leach the ore, compared to the 24 hours required by a conventional agitated leach process. Gold recovery is also usually only 70 compared with 90 recovery in an agitated leach plant.

Leaching dissolves the gold out of the ore using a chemical solvent. Themon solvent is cyanide, which mustbined with oxygen in a process known as carbon in pulp. As the cyanide and oxygen react chemically, gold in the pulp dissolves. When workers introduce small carbon grains to the tank, the gold adheres to the carbon.

Gold cyanide leaching is a relatively slow process, the leaching time is over 24 hours generally, and the gold leaching rate is improved with the extension of leaching time, but the gold leaching speed is reduced corresponding, and finally, the gold leaching rate tends to a limit value.

Most cyanide leaching is carried out at a alkaline pH of between 10 and 11, depending upon lab testing of individual ores and the optimum leaching/chemical use rates. The cyanide solution strength is also important in leaching gold, with the typical range of solution being in the 0.02 0.05 NaCN.
